Let's now look at doing this across many instances. Doing this across multiple Vehicles and Systems means we have a program of projects with various Vehicles and Systems.
Looking at this another way, we can see a pool of Vehicles creating or changing a group of Systems.
This allocation of Vehicles leaves us with a program of projects where some Systems are being impacted by multiple vehIcles and some Vehicles impacting multiple Systems.
Accordingly, we have a group of systems or products being managed as a "system of systems" or a product suite. For example a Telco's infrastructure, a government department's IT system or a manufacturer's product suite.
